![](https://img-blog.csdnimg.cn/20210808200935592.jpg?x-oss-process=image/resize,m_fixed,h_224,w_224)
Java入门
记录学习Java的过程,以及遇到的问题
豆豆豆豆芽
这个作者很懒,什么都没留下…
展开
-
15.Cannot resolve symbol ‘spatial‘
出现这个问题的原因在于spatial的jar包并没有导入: 下载spatial对应的jar包,并在idea中导入即可 下载链接:spatial.rar-Oracle文档类资源-CSDN下载 然后解压后放入电脑中任意一个位置 在idea中操作如下:file>project structure 打开如下界面后操作: 然后选择对应的包导入即可 ...原创 2021-12-25 13:42:26 · 87 阅读 · 0 评论 -
14.使用idea时Java的相对路径问题
idea中默认的相对路径开始的位置是在这里 因此使用相对路径确定文件位置的时候应该从这里开始。原创 2021-11-19 18:47:53 · 814 阅读 · 0 评论 -
13.java中的继承
代码: 文件名为: 其中Fu中的代码为: package 继承; public class Fu { public int age=20; public Fu() { System.out.println("Fu中无参构造方法被调用"); } public Fu(int age) { System.out.println("Fu类中有参构造方法被调用"); } public void show原创 2021-08-14 14:34:40 · 85 阅读 · 0 评论 -
12.学生管理系统
代码: 其中用到的文件有: 其中Student.java文件里是 学生类的定义 package 学生管理系统; public class Student { private String sid; private String name; private String age; private String address; // 两个构造函数 public Student(){}; public Student(String s..原创 2021-08-14 13:46:12 · 76 阅读 · 0 评论 -
11.集合arrayList
代码: 文件名为:arraylist.java 具体的代码实现为: import java.util.ArrayList; public class arraylist { // 集合类的特点: // 提供一种存储空间可变的存储模型,存储的数据容量可以发生改变 public static void main(String[] args) { // 创建一个集合对象 ArrayList<String> array=new A原创 2021-08-13 16:49:16 · 55 阅读 · 0 评论 -
10.String与StringBuilder
代码: 文件名为:stringdemo.java 具体实现的代码为: import java.util.Scanner; public class stringdemo { public static void main(String[] args) { // public String():创建一个空白字符串对象,不含有任何内容 String s1=new String(); System.out.println("s1:"+s1)原创 2021-08-13 16:10:10 · 56 阅读 · 0 评论 -
9.类与对象
代码: 文件命名为: 其中Student中是:类的定义,其中的代码为: package Student; public class Student { String name; private int age=30; // 提供get/set方法对private类型成员变量进行获取或更改 public void setAge(int a) { // age=a; if(a<0||a>120) {原创 2021-08-12 10:01:28 · 54 阅读 · 0 评论 -
8.Java方法
代码: 文件名为:method.java 具体代码为: public class method { // 方法不能嵌套定义 // void无返回值时,可以省略return 也可以直接写return后面不加东西 public static void main(String[] args) { //调用方法 isEvenNumber(20); getMax(10,20); boolean a=isOdd原创 2021-08-11 20:19:19 · 49 阅读 · 0 评论 -
7.Java数组相关操作
代码: 文件名为:array.java 具体相关代码为: public class array { public static void main(String[] args) { // 定义一个数组 // 栈内存 堆内存 int [] arr=new int [3]; // 左边:int:说明数组中的元素类型 // []:说明这是一个数组 // arr:这是数原创 2021-08-11 19:38:45 · 71 阅读 · 0 评论 -
6.流程语句
代码: 文件名为 process.java 具体代码为: import java.util.Scanner; public class process { public static void main(String[] args) { int a=10; int b=20; // if else if else 语句 if(a==b) { System.out.printl原创 2021-08-10 17:01:01 · 51 阅读 · 0 评论 -
5.数据的输入
代码: 文件名为scanner.java 具体实现的代码为: import java.util.Scanner; public class scanner { public static void main(String[] args) { // 创建对象 Scanner sc=new Scanner(System.in); // 接收数据 int x=sc.nextInt(); // 输出数据原创 2021-08-10 15:57:26 · 91 阅读 · 0 评论 -
4.运算符
代码: 文件名为:operator.java 具体实现的代码为: public class operator { public static void main(String[] args) { // 算数运算符-------------------------- int a=20; int b=6; System.out.println(a+b); System.out.println(a-b);原创 2021-08-09 13:51:17 · 58 阅读 · 0 评论 -
3.类型转换
代码: 文件名为:turn.java 具体模拟实现的代码为: public class turn { public static void main(String[] args) { // 自动类型转换 double d=10; System.out.println(d); // 定义byte类型的变量 byte b=10; short s=b; int i=b;原创 2021-08-08 21:43:05 · 61 阅读 · 0 评论 -
2.变量的使用
代码 文件名为:variable.java 代码为: public class variable { public static void main(String[] args) { // 定义变量 int a=10; // 使用变量 System.out.println(a); // 修改变量 a=20; System.out.println(a);原创 2021-08-08 21:01:40 · 54 阅读 · 0 评论 -
1.helloworld
代码 文件名为helloworld.java 代码为: public class helloworld{ public static void main(String[] args) { System.out.println("hello world"); } } 注意事项: 其中文件名与class后面的helloworld名必须要保持运行一致,否则会报如下的错: 原因就是:公有类名(HelloWorld)与java文件名称(this.java)不.原创 2021-08-08 20:15:54 · 68 阅读 · 0 评论